**Handover Note — Director Transition**

For the board's awareness: roughly 41% of Quillard Systems' revenue now derives from a single client, Bramvale Logistics. Renewal discussions begin next quarter, and pricing pressure is likely. I have documented mitigation options, including diversification targets and contract staggering, in the shared planning file. The incoming director should review the confidential direction noted immediately below.

internal memo for tagef-hadup: Gross margin on Ulaath came in at 15 percent against a plan of 5 percent. Only 7 of the 120 pilot accounts renewed Ulaath, so a churn review is set for October 15.

Heads up: if the Lintrock baseline file in the Quarrow repo drifts from main, CI fails with a "stale baseline" error even when the code is fine. Quick fix is to regenerate the baseline on a clean checkout and re-push. If a customer build is blocked, confirm the failing run matches the token below before escalating.

build token for yadug-yagag: htk21_c863c33eb8b82c0c9c152

# Flaglight Rollouts — Approvals

Quick version for on-call: any rollout touching more than 5% of traffic needs an approval in Flaglight before the ramp continues. Kill switches don't need approval — just flip them and note it in the incident channel. Scheduled ramps pause automatically if error budget burns hot. If you're stuck at 2 a.m. with a pending approval, there's one person authorized to override, and that's the approver below.

account owner for tagep-bafof: Norael Gilax Juleth